摘要
A method for producing phosphoric acid, comprising attack in an aqueous medium of phosphated rock with sulfuric acid, with formation of a first dihydrate slurry suspended in an aqueous phase having a free P2O5 content between 38 and 50% and a free SO3 content of less than 0.5%, conversion of this first slurry by heating with recrystallization of the solubilized calcium sulfate giving rise to a second hemihydrate slurry, and separation in the second slurry between a production phosphoric acid and a hemihydrate cake, characterized in that it comprises during the attack, addition of a fluorine source in the first slurry in a content from 1% to 5% by weight of F relatively to the P2O5 contained in the phosphated rock.
